Quasicontinuum Physics.

Abstract

We summarize the progress made in the first year of our research project. We are progressing in two research directions: (a) infrared-infrared double resonance and (b) infrared-visible double resonance. The first of these probes intramolecular dynamics in the phase space of polyatomic molecules while the second probes molecular distributions along the energy axis. In this connection we have, for the first time, infrared multiphoton pumped the electronically excited state of a molecule, with a corresponding effect on its visible fluorescence. (Author)
